Can someone bring me up to speed on Priority Pass membership? I have both the CSR and AmEx plat and I think one or both include PP but I have dropped the ball as far as what I need to do.
 
Can someone bring me up to speed on Priority Pass membership? I have both the CSR and AmEx plat and I think one or both include PP but I have dropped the ball as far as what I need to do.
I just did mine through CSR- you have to find the right section in your benefits list and click activate. That triggers a physical card being sent, but if you click “more” and then “airport lounges” in the Chase app you can get a QR code to use sooner. That takes 6 days to load, and no calling will help speed it up, so start now if you have an upcoming trip. The rep I talked to who couldn’t pull up a membership at 3 days post-activation said you can charge one PP visit that’s eligible for reimbursement if your number isn’t ready, just wait for it to post and call them.

So on the Chase Online Application (which I assume is the same as the Branch App,) it asks for Employment Status. Choices are Employed, Self-employed, Unemployed, and Other. Re Other, there is no fill-in-the-blank for more detail. What should homemakers select? It asks for household income and spouse is employed, so do you select Employed? I know from the previous Cap1 discussion, you should not select Unemployed. If you do a bit of online selling/"business" and have a Chase CIU, should you select Self-employed? Or should you select Other? I mean you don't want a bunch of questions about your tiny side-business when you're just trying to get a personal card.

Their total household income is easily high enough to support the card but I want to make it very smooth for a somewhat reluctant applicant, lol.

Pick other. A homemaker is neither employed or unemployed. If you pick employed or self employed they could ask for docs supporting that which you wouldn't have.

Same would be if retired since that's not an option.
